Your Role
As a Backend Intern on our Supply, NPU, and Yield team, you will be a key contributor to our core service operations. You'll support the development, maintenance, and enhancement of APIs that are crucial for the scalability and reliability of our services. Your work will directly contribute to our fleet planning, procurement, and unit-economics calculation processes. You will collaborate closely with our senior engineers and stakeholders, to help build and refine the tools needed to get the right cars for the right deals.

Your Responsibilities
- Do it, do it, automate it: Simplify, automate and optimize processes that are currently carried out manually using no-code tools as Make or Retool (50%) and solid hard code implementation (50%).
- You build it, you run it: Build features and take ownership for testing, deployment and monitoring of your code. Yes, we believe in Serverless!
- As an active member of our Backend team, you'll learn engineering best practices directly from senior engineers. You will participate in technical discussions and gain firsthand insight into how we design and deliver effective solutions.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ene
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.
Key Facts About Boston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
-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
-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
